Waters Corporation (WAT) has unveiled the Xevo TQ Absolute XR Mass Spectrometer, marking a significant advancement in benchtop tandem quadrupole systems. This latest model, launched at the 73rd ASMS Conference on Mass Spectrometry and Allied Topics, achieves up to a six-fold increase in performance robustness compared to its predecessor, the Xevo TQ Absolute.

The Xevo TQ Absolute XR is engineered for high-throughput laboratory applications in pharmaceutical companies, contract testing organizations, and government labs. It demonstrates improved sensitivity and resilience against contamination, making it particularly effective for PFAS detection and pharmaceutical quantitation. The innovative StepWave XR Ion Guide technology minimizes downtime, further enhancing operational efficiency.

Key features of the device include a 50% reduction in power and nitrogen gas usage, a 50% decrease in heat production, and a reduction of the physical footprint by 50% compared to other high-performing tandem quadrupoles in its class. These efficiency improvements not only lower operational costs for laboratories but also support sustainability initiatives.

In practical applications, the device has shown exceptional reliability and accuracy. Synexa Life Sciences reported successful handling of over 20,000 continuous injections of human plasma samples using the Xevo TQ Absolute XR, demonstrating enhanced reproducibility and accuracy.

The Xevo TQ Absolute XR Mass Spectrometer is now available for order, strengthening Waters' competitive position in the analytical testing market, particularly for applications with growing demands such as PFAS detection and complex drug development.
